diff --git a/projects/mtg/bin/Res/sets/primitives/mtg.txt b/projects/mtg/bin/Res/sets/primitives/mtg.txt index 8c6e08358..1ddc4cb13 100644 --- a/projects/mtg/bin/Res/sets/primitives/mtg.txt +++ b/projects/mtg/bin/Res/sets/primitives/mtg.txt @@ -1270,6 +1270,13 @@ power=1 toughness=1 [/card] [card] +name=Angelic Renewal +auto=@movedTo(creature|mygraveyard) from(myBattlefield):all(trigger) moveTo(myBattlefield) && moveTo(mygraveyard) all(this) +text=Whenever a creature is put into your graveyard from the battlefield, you may sacrifice Angelic Renewal. If you do, return that card to the battlefield. +mana={1}{W} +type=Enchantment +[/card] +[card] name=Angelic Shield auto=lord(creature|myBattlefield) 0/1 auto={S}:moveTo(ownerhand) target(creature) @@ -1485,6 +1492,18 @@ power=0 toughness=1 [/card] [card] +name=Aquastrand Spider +auto=counter(1/1,2)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+auto={G}:reach target(creature[counter{1/1.1}]) +text=Graft 2 (This creature enters the battlefield with two +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- {G}: Target creature with a +1/+1 counter on it gains reach until end of turn. (It can block creatures with flying.) +mana={1}{G} +type=Creature +subtype=Spider Mutant +power=0 +toughness=0 +[/card] +[card] name=Araba Mothrider abilities=flying auto=rampage(1/1,0) @@ -8667,6 +8686,31 @@ power=2 toughness=2 [/card] [card] +name=Cytoplast Root-Kin +auto=counter(1/1,4)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+auto=counter(1/1,1) all(creature[counter{1/1.1}]|myBattlefield) +auto={2}:counter(1/1,-1) target(creature[counter{1/1.1}]|myBattlefield) && counter(1/1,1) all(this) +text=Graft 4 (This creature enters the battlefield with four +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- When Cytoplast Root-Kin enters the battlefield, put a +1/+1 counter on each other creature you control that has a +1/+1 counter on it. -- {2}: Move a +1/+1 counter from target creature you control onto Cytoplast Root-Kin. +mana={2}{G}{G} +type=Creature +subtype=Elemental Mutant +power=0 +toughness=0 +[/card] +[card] +name=Cytoplast Shambler +auto=counter(1/1,6)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+auto={G}:trample target(creature[counter{1/1.1}]) +text=Graft 6 (This creature enters the battlefield with six +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- {G}: Target creature with a +1/+1 counter on it gains trample until end of turn. +mana={6}{G} +type=Creature +subtype=Elemental Mutant +power=0 +toughness=0 +[/card] +[card] name=D'Avenant Archer auto={T}:damage:1 target(creature[attacking;blocking]) text={T}: D'Avenant Archer deals 1 damage to target attacking or blocking creature. @@ -18139,6 +18183,18 @@ power=1 toughness=2 [/card] [card] +name=Helium Squirter +auto=counter(1/1,3)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+auto={1}:flying target(creature[counter{1/1.1}]) +text=Graft 3 (This creature enters the battlefield with three +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- {1}: Target creature with a +1/+1 counter on it gains flying until end of turn. +mana={4}{U} +type=Creature +subtype=Beast Mutant +power=0 +toughness=0 +[/card] +[card] name=Hell Swarm auto=lord(creature) -1/0 text=All creatures get -1/-0 until end of turn. @@ -23222,6 +23278,15 @@ power=2 toughness=2 [/card] [card] +name=Llanowar Reborn +auto=tap +auto={T}:Add{G} +auto=counter(1/1,1)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+text=Llanowar Reborn enters the battlefield tapped. -- {T}: Add {G} to your mana pool. -- Graft 1 (This land enters the battlefield with a +1/+1 counter on it. Whenever a creature enters the battlefield, you may move a +1/+1 counter from this land onto it.) +type=Land +[/card] +[card] name=Llanowar Vanguard auto={T}:0/4 text={T}: Llanowar Vanguard gets +0/+4 until end of turn. @@ -24948,6 +25013,13 @@ mana={4} type=Artifact [/card] [card] +name=Mighty Emergence +auto=@movedTo(creature|myBattlefield):all(trigger) counter(1/1,2) +text=Whenever a creature with power 5 or greater enters the battlefield under your control, you may put two +1/+1 counters on it. +mana={2}{G} +type=Enchantment +[/card] +[card] name=Mikokoro, Center of the Sea auto={T}:Add {1} auto={2}{T}:draw:1 controller && draw:1 opponent @@ -29386,6 +29458,13 @@ mana={6} type=Artifact [/card] [card] +name=Planar Void +auto=@movedTo(*|graveyard):all(trigger) moveTo(exile) +text=Whenever another card is put into a graveyard from anywhere, exile that card. +mana={B} +type=Enchantment +[/card] +[card] name=Plant Elemental auto=moveTo(graveyard) notatarget(this|myBattlefield) auto=moveTo(graveyard) notatarget(forest|myBattlefield) @@ -29473,6 +29552,18 @@ power=4 toughness=5 [/card] [card] +name=Plaxcaster Frogling +auto=counter(1/1,3) +auto={2}:shroud target(creature[counter{1/1.1}])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+text=Graft 3 (This creature enters the battlefield with three +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- {2}: Target creature with a +1/+1 counter on it gains shroud until end of turn. (It can't be the target of spells or abilities.) +mana={1}{G}{U} +type=Creature +subtype=Frog Mutant +power=0 +toughness=0 +[/card] +[card] name=Pledge of Loyalty target=creature auto=aslongas(*[red]|mybattlefield) protection from red @@ -32114,6 +32205,13 @@ mana={R} type=Sorcery [/card] [card] +name=Rite of Passage +auto=@damaged(creature|myBattlefield)):all(trigger[to]) counter(1/1) +text=Whenever a creature you control is dealt damage, put a +1/+1 counter on it. (The damage is dealt before the counter is put on.) +mana={2}{G} +type=Enchantment +[/card] +[card] name=Rith's Attendant auto={1}{S}:Add {R}{G}{W} text={1}, Sacrifice Rith's Attendant: Add {R}{G}{W} to your mana pool. @@ -35351,6 +35449,16 @@ mana={G}{W} type=Instant [/card] [card] +name=Sigil Captain +auto=@movedTo(creature[power=1;toughness=1]|myBattlefield):all(trigger) counter(1/1,2) +text=Whenever a creature enters the battlefield under your control, if that creature is 1/1, put two +1/+1 counters on it. +mana={1}{G}{W}{W} +type=Creature +subtype=Rhino Soldier +power=3 +toughness=3 +[/card] +[card] name=Sigil of the Empty Throne auto=@movedTo(enchantment|mystack):token(Angel,Creature Angel,4/4,white flying) text=Whenever you cast an enchantment spell, put a 4/4 white Angel creature token with flying onto the battlefield. @@ -37827,6 +37935,18 @@ power=1 toughness=1 [/card] [card] +name=Sporeback Troll +auto=counter(1/1,2)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+auto={1}{G}:regenerate target(creature[counter{1/1.1}]) +text=Graft 2 (This creature enters the battlefield with two +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- {1}{G}: Regenerate target creature with a +1/+1 counter on it. +mana={G} +type=Creature +subtype=Human Mutant +power=0 +toughness=0 +[/card] +[card] name=Sporesower Thallid text=At the beginning of your upkeep, put a spore counter on each Fungus you control. -- Remove three spore counters from Sporesower Thallid: Put a 1/1 green Saproling creature token onto the battlefield. mana={2}{G}{G} @@ -43882,6 +44002,30 @@ power=2 toughness=2 [/card] [card] +name=Vigean Graftmage +auto=counter(1/1,2)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+auto={1}{U}:untap target(creature[counter{1/1.1}]) +text=Graft 2 (This creature enters the battlefield with two +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- {1}{U}: Untap target creature with a +1/+1 counter on it. +mana={2}{U} +type=Creature +subtype=Vedalken Wizard Mutant +power=0 +toughness=0 +[/card] +[card] +name=Vigean Hydropon +abilities=cantattack,cantblock +auto=counter(1/1,5) +auto=@movedto(creature|battlefield):this(counter{1/1}) all(trigger) counter(1/1) && this(counter{1/1}) counter(1/1,-1) +text=Graft 5 (This creature enters the battlefield with five +1/+1 counters on it. Whenever another creature enters the battlefield, you may move a +1/+1 counter from this creature onto it.) -- Vigean Hydropon can't attack or block. +mana={1}{G}{U} +type=Creature +subtype=Vedalken Wizard Mutant +power=0 +toughness=0 +[/card] +[card] name=Vigilance target=creature auto=vigilance